Manchester United were a toenail away from arguably the most humiliating defeat in FA Cup history. But despite the manager's assertions that their victory should be celebrated, Coventry City showed four times precisely what is wrong with Erik Ten Hag's management... and why he'll not be able to fix it. FourFourTwo's Adam Clery unpacks the match as a whole, and says it might be time for the Dutchman to move on.
